P0128 – Coolant Thermostat (Coolant Temperature Below Regulating Temperature)
Description
The engine does not reach normal operating temperature within the expected time, often due to a stuck-open thermostat.

View Recommended ScannersSymptoms
- High idle on cold start
- Poor heater output
- Long warm-up time
- Reduced fuel economy
Causes
- Stuck-open thermostat
- Low coolant
- Faulty ECT sensor
- Cooling fan stuck on
Diagnosis
- Check coolant level
- Monitor ECT data
- Verify thermostat operation
- Inspect cooling fan
Repair
- Replace thermostat
- Refill coolant
- Replace ECT sensor
- Repair fan control
